Difference between 1999 Impreza Turbo AWD and 1999 STI WRX
 
Hey peep,

I know this seems stupid, but does both these cars share the same engine and turbo? Is it just the ECU that gives the STI WRX more power? and has it got a prodrive ECU in it. I'm interested, if anyone knows

TonyBurns 01 April 2009 12:36 AM

The engine and turbo's are different for both cars, the STI has different pistons and some other differences, the intercooler and turbo are both different for instance and the ecu is different (and no, the STI doesnt have a Prodrive ecu, it has an STI ecu ;))
You also have a hardened cog set in the STI's gearbox, 2 pot rear brakes on some STI's. different diffs and more goodies ;) but its a loooooooong list to go through, the STI is more of an "uprated" vehicle over a uk classic basically.

joz8968 01 April 2009 09:14 PM

Also to add...

Basically, you do have a regular MY99 WRX's (but not STi's) heads/block/internals. But you only have a small TD04 turbo (although your MY99 car does have 440cc injectors!) The UKDM ECU has been mapped for 95 RON, therfefore lower timing values. So the small turbo plus ECU's lower boost/timing are the reasons why the UKDM cars 'only' produce:-

MY93-96 - 208bhp; 201lb ft
MY97/98 - 208bhp; 214lb ft
MY99/00 - 215bhp; 214lb ft

That said, your turbo - although the limiting factor of your car's std hardware - can still produce around 280bhp i.e. the same as MY97-00 WRX, and v.3-6 STi, saloons!.. That is, if you fit a decat downpipe and get it remapped on 97/99 RON... :)
